We would love to hear from you!

Get a quote

* mandatory field

London

115 Mare Street
London, E8 4RU

Tel Aviv-Yafo

Derech Menachem Begin 116, Tel Aviv-Yafo, 6473912

New York

109 S 5TH Street
New York, NY 11249

Berlin

6 Stralauer Allee
Berlin, BE 10245